Abstract

The utility model discloses a PICC treatment chair, which comprises a base, a chair surface, a seat board, a backrest and a hand rest, wherein the lower part of the chair surface is fixedly connected with the end of the base part, one end of the chair surface is provided with a baffle, one end of the seat board is hinged with the backrest, the backrest leans against the baffle when the seat board is arranged on the upper part of the chair surface, the other end of the seat board extends out of the chair surface, the hand rest is arranged at the two ends of the chair surface opposite to the baffle, the chair surface is provided with a plurality of grooves along the direction of the baffle, the lower end of the seat board is provided with corresponding clamping blocks, and the clamping blocks are inserted into the different grooves to change the angle of the backrest; the therapeutic chair is characterized in that a clamping block arranged at the lower end of the adjusting seat plate is clamped into different grooves formed in the chair surface, and the angle of the backrest is adjusted, so that a patient can take a semi-lying posture, and the comfort of the therapeutic process is improved; and the hand rest can be used for supporting the arm of a patient in treatment without lifting the arm of the patient for a long time.

Background
The central vein catheterization (Peripherally Inserted Central VenousCatheters abbreviated PICC) is performed by puncturing the peripheral arm vein by using a catheter, and the catheter directly reaches the great vein close to the heart, so that the direct contact between the chemotherapeutic medicine and the arm vein is avoided, and the blood flow speed of the great vein is high, so that the dilute chemotherapeutic medicine can be quickly flushed, and the irritation of the medicine to the blood vessel is prevented.
PICC catheters generally require a dressing change treatment once a week to prevent catheter occlusion. To ensure that PICC catheters are used well and without complications, weekly changing therapy is very important and requires about 20-30 minutes per change. The patient can lie on the sick bed and carry out the treatment of changing dressings, but can lead to medical personnel to operate inconvenient on the sick bed, and the sick bed is comparatively tension in some hospitals, consequently, carry out PICC in clinic and change dressings the treatment generally and go on in the chair, but the required time of change dressings is longer, keeps the position of sitting for a long time can cause the discomfort for the patient.

As shown in fig. 1 to 5, the PICC chair of this embodiment includes a base 1, a seat 2, a seat plate 3, a backrest 4, a hand rest 5, and a leg rest 6.
When the device is used, the leg rest 6 can be unfolded according to the needs, the clamping blocks 31 arranged at the lower end of the seat plate 3 are clamped into the different grooves 22 arranged on the seat surface 2, and the angle of the backrest 4 is adjusted, so that a patient can take a semi-lying posture, the comfort in the treatment process is improved, the support column 12 arranged at the lower end of the treatment chair is a starting support device, the height of the chair can be adjusted, and the medical staff can conveniently carry out dressing change treatment; simultaneously, according to the position that PICC pipe is located and patient's different heights and arm length, adjust hand rest 5 to suitable height and length to rotatory hand rest 5 is to the angle of the medical personnel operation of being convenient for.
In one embodiment, referring to fig. 1 and 2, the base 1 includes a support 11 and a support column 12, a plurality of groups of supports 11 are disposed at the lower ends of the support columns 12, the upper ends of the support columns are fixedly connected with the seat 2, and the support columns 12 are pneumatic support devices. The universal wheels capable of being locked are arranged at the lower ends of the brackets 11, so that the treatment chair can be moved conveniently, the height of the chair can be adjusted through the pneumatic supporting device, and the medical staff with different heights can be adjusted conveniently to the height convenient to operate.
In one embodiment, referring to fig. 2, the lower portion of the seat 2 is fixedly connected to the end of the base 1, one end of the seat 2 is provided with a baffle 21, an edge of one end of the seat 2 opposite to the baffle 21 is provided with a protruding block 23 protruding upwards, and the seat 2 is provided with a plurality of grooves 22 along the direction of the baffle 21. A baffle 21 arranged at one end of the seat 2 is used for supporting the backrest 4, and the angle of the backrest 4 can be changed when the backrest 4 is clamped into different grooves 22; secondly, the bump 23 that the seat 2 set up for the one end of baffle 21 can support bedplate 3, makes bedplate 3 outwards one end be higher than back 4 one end, is difficult for the slippage when letting the patient lie in bedplate 3, increases the travelling comfort of treatment.
In one embodiment, referring to fig. 3, the seat plate 3, the backrest 4 and the leg rest 6 are made of wood, and the outer side can be wrapped with a layer of flexible material, which is easy to process and increases the comfort level of the patient when he/she is half lying on the treatment chair. Wherein, seat board 3 one end is articulated with back 4, and back 4 leans on baffle 21 when seat board 3 is arranged in seat 2 upper portion, and the seat board 3 other end stretches out outside the seat 2, and seat 2 is equipped with a plurality of recesses 22 along baffle 21 direction, and seat board 3 lower extreme is equipped with corresponding fixture block 31, inserts in the angle that is used for changing back 4 through fixture block 31 in different recesses 22. Although the seat plate 3, the backrest 4 and the leg rest 6 in the present embodiment are made of wood, the wood is easy to be damaged, and in practice, materials such as aluminum alloy and organic plastic may be selected.
In one embodiment, referring to fig. 1 and 4, the hand rest 5 is disposed at two ends of the seat 2 opposite to the baffle 21, the hand rest 5 includes a supporting plate 51, a cross bar 52 and a supporting frame 53, the lower end of the supporting frame 53 is vertically fixed on the seat 2, the cross bar 52 is a rectangular bar and one end is connected with the upper end of the supporting frame 53, one end of the supporting plate 51 is opened, the other end of the cross bar 52 is inserted into the supporting plate 51 through the opening, and a bolt 511 for fastening is disposed at one end of the supporting plate 51 adjacent to the opening. The hand rest 5 can be used for supporting the arm of a patient during treatment without lifting the arm of the patient for a long time, and the length of the hand rest 5 can be adjusted by adjusting the depth of the insertion of the supporting plate 51 into the cross bar 52, so that the hand rest is suitable for patients with different arm lengths.
Further, the supporting plate 51 is further provided with a fixing band 512. The flexible wrapping layer is arranged outside the supporting plate 51. The supporting end surface of the supporting plate 51 is an arc surface. The fixing strap 512 can be used for fixing the arm of the patient, so that the treatment process cannot be smoothly performed due to low matching degree of part of the patient, and the comfort of the arm placed by the patient can be improved due to the arc-shaped supporting surface and the flexible wrapping layer arranged on the outer side of the supporting plate 51.
Referring to fig. 4, the supporting frame 53 includes a fixing rod 531 and a lifting rod 532, the fixing rod 531 is fixedly connected to the seat 2 at one end, the lifting rod 532 is a round rod, one end of the lifting rod 532 is inserted into the fixing rod 531 and is sleeved on the fixing rod 531 in a lifting and rotating manner, and a fastener 533 for fastening the lifting rod 532 is further arranged at the upper end of the fixing rod 531. The lifter 532 is a round rod, one end of the lifter is inserted into the fixing rod 531 and is sleeved on the fixing rod 531 in a lifting and rotating manner, the height of the hand rest 5 can be adjusted to be suitable for patients with different heights, and the rotatable supporting frame 53 can enable medical staff to rotate the hand rest 5 according to different positions of the PICC catheters of the patients, if the PICC catheters are located on the inner side of the arm, so that the patient can open the arm, and the medical staff can conveniently treat the operation.
In one embodiment, referring to fig. 1 and 5, the chair further comprises a leg support 6, one end of the leg support 6 is hinged with one end of the seat board 3 extending out of the seat surface 2, the other end of the leg support 6 is provided with a supporting leg 61, and the leg support 6 can be supported on the ground or stored on the seat board 3. The leg support 6 can be used for supporting patient's shank, makes the patient be half and lies the posture, increases patient's comfort level to leg support 6 articulates with bedplate 3, supports on the bottom surface through the landing leg 61 that one end set up when opening, and collapsible accomodate on bedplate 3 when not using, and connecting rod and bedplate 3 interval setting can be with bedplate 3 parallel and level when folding.
